Transaction 7066e1d8c6be246f0e8d8336fbc272d56c3362ce24233e46a50e8a72a34f2872
1 Input
2 Outputs
- 7066e1d8c6be246f0e8d8336fbc272d56c3362ce24233e46a50e8a72a34f2872:0
- 7066e1d8c6be246f0e8d8336fbc272d56c3362ce24233e46a50e8a72a34f2872:1
value 16423
address 3MvXbTAmwYgh7tcPScLhwjgTpiPXYAQWeX
value 943430
address 12zZmMXo4mAcbFkVqDoNrD6dYPovZYNbsS